Kali Linux 网络攻击教程

2025-05-25 AI文章 阅读 3

在当今网络安全领域,Kali Linux 已经成为了许多安全研究人员、渗透测试人员和红队队员的首选工具,它不仅提供了丰富的软件包来帮助用户进行各种网络攻击活动,还提供了一个全面的安全框架,本文将为你详细介绍如何使用 Kali Linux 进行网络攻击。

安装 Kali Linux

你需要通过互联网下载并安装 Kali Linux,这可以通过访问 Kali Linux 的官方网站(https://www.kali.org/) 并按照指示完成安装过程,确保选择正确的 ISO 镜像文件,并根据你的硬件配置正确设置系统启动选项。

基本操作系统设置

安装完成后,打开终端(通常可以在桌面右上角找到),你可以通过以下命令检查 Kali Linux 的版本:

cat /etc/os-release

这将显示你的操作系统版本信息,你可以创建一些常用目录,

mkdir -p ~/bin ~/Downloads ~/Documents ~/Pictures
chmod +x ~/bin/*

这样做的目的是为了简化后续操作,使得命令可以快速调用。

获取网络设备

在 Kali Linux 中,你可以使用 ifconfigip a 命令来查看已连接的网络设备,默认情况下,Kali Linux 可以识别多种类型的网络接口,包括有线网卡、无线网卡等。

SSH 安全性

对于任何网络攻击任务来说,SSH 是最基础且重要的工具之一,你可以在 Kali Linux 上安装 OpenSSH,以便远程管理目标主机,执行以下命令安装 OpenSSH:

sudo apt-get update
sudo apt-get install openssh-server

设置 SSH 密钥对也是保护 SSH 访问的关键步骤,执行以下命令生成公钥和私钥对:

ssh-keygen -t rsa

将其复制到目标主机并添加至 /root/.ssh/authorized_keys 文件中。

Nmap 端口扫描

Nmap 是一个强大的端口扫描器,用于检测目标网络中的开放服务和漏洞,你可以通过以下命令启动 Nmap,并指定扫描范围:

nmap -sn <target_ip>

这将自动扫描指定 IP 地址段的所有端口。

Metasploit 漏洞利用

Metasploit 是一个功能强大的渗透测试框架,包含了各种漏洞利用模块,要使用 Metasploit,请先确保已经安装了它的 Python 解释器,如果未安装,可以通过以下命令安装:

pip install metasploit-framework

启动 Metasploit 并尝试登录其控制台:

msfconsole

你可以编写或加载自定义脚本以进行特定的渗透测试。

蜜罐与钓鱼攻击

蜜罐是一种模拟合法服务器的行为,旨在吸引恶意行为者的注意力,从而进行分析和研究,你可以使用 Kali Linux 来部署蜜罐,并编写简单的脚本来诱骗用户进入你的网络环境,钓鱼攻击也是一种常见的网络攻击手段,Kali Linux 提供了一系列工具可以帮助你设计和实施此类攻击。

Kali Linux 是一个强大的网络攻击工具箱,涵盖了从基本的操作系统设置到高级的渗透测试技术和蜜罐技术,通过掌握这些技能,你可以成为一名熟练的网络安全专家,能够有效地应对各种网络安全威胁,实践是检验真理的唯一标准,因此建议你在实际操作前先学习并熟悉相关理论知识。

相关推荐

  • 衣服修补小技巧,轻松修复破损衣物的视频教程

    在日常生活中,我们经常会遇到衣物出现一些小问题,比如破洞、磨损或撕裂,这些情况虽然看起来不严重,但却可能对我们的自信心和舒适度造成影响,幸运的是,通过一些基本的缝补技巧,我们可以有效地解决这些问题,让衣物恢复如新,下面是一些简单而实用的衣补技巧,让你轻松修复破损衣物。...

    0AI文章2025-05-25
  • 轻信朋友投资返现被骗,警惕陷阱,保护个人财产安全

    在这个信息爆炸的时代,我们常常被各种诱惑和机会所吸引,一些看似有利的投资机会往往隐藏着巨大的风险,尤其是当这些机会与信任建立的友谊联系在一起时,本文将探讨一种常见的骗局——轻信朋友投资返现被骗,并提供一些防范此类诈骗的有效建议。 什么是轻信朋友投资返现? 在现实生活...

    0AI文章2025-05-25
  • 大大小小的招聘网站,寻找职场新机遇

    在这个竞争激烈的就业市场中,找到一份理想的工作不仅仅是关于专业知识和技能,更是关于如何在众多求职者中脱颖而出,各大招聘网站成为了求职者的得力助手,它们不仅提供了丰富的职位信息,还帮助求职者了解行业动态、提升自我,并最终实现职业梦想。 招聘网站的发展历程 从最初的电子...

    0AI文章2025-05-25
  • 如何在命令提示符(CMD)中进入DOS模式并执行命令

    在Windows操作系统中,CMD(Command Prompt)是一个非常基础且强大的工具,它允许用户以交互式方式输入和执行各种系统命令,在某些情况下,您可能需要进入DOS模式或执行特定的系统命令,而不仅仅是通过常规的CMD界面操作,本文将详细介绍如何在CMD中进入D...

    0AI文章2025-05-25
  • 提高网站流量的软文案例,打造独特用户体验与优质内容

    在当今信息爆炸的时代,吸引和留住用户的眼球已成为企业成功的关键,随着互联网技术的发展,如何通过创意策略提升网站流量成为了众多企业的共同难题,本文将分享几个成功的软文案例,旨在为寻求改善网站流量的企业提供宝贵的启示。 社交媒体互动式软文 案例背景: 一家专注于健康食...

    0AI文章2025-05-25
  • 使用命令行工具查看他人IP地址

    在现代网络环境中,了解他人的网络活动是一项重要的安全和隐私保护技能,通过使用命令行工具,我们可以轻松地查看他人的IP地址,本文将介绍如何使用Windows系统中的nslookup、whois以及一些在线服务来实现这一目标。 使用nslookup工具 nslookup...

    0AI文章2025-05-25
  • 如何从快手无水印视频中提取高清内容

    在当今的数字时代,短视频平台已经成为人们获取信息和娱乐的主要渠道之一,快手作为一种流行的即时通讯应用程序,在国内外拥有庞大的用户群体,随着用户的增加,快手平台上也出现了一些需要解决的问题,例如版权侵权、内容质量问题等。 本文将介绍如何从快手上的无水印视频中提取高质量的...

    0AI文章2025-05-25
  • 网站模板带后台的未来趋势与选择指南

    在当今互联网时代,无论是个人开发者、企业还是机构,都需要一个能够快速搭建和管理自己的在线平台,而随着技术的发展,网站模板带后台功能逐渐成为一种流行的趋势,本文将探讨什么是网站模板带后台,并分析其发展趋势以及如何根据需求选择合适的网站模板。 什么是网站模板带后台? 网...

    0AI文章2025-05-25
  • 利用网络推广软件提升企业影响力

    在数字化时代,企业的成功不仅取决于产品和服务的质量,还依赖于有效的品牌传播和市场推广,为了在这个竞争激烈的市场中脱颖而出,许多企业开始采用各种网络推广工具来增强他们的在线可见度和客户关系,本文将探讨一些流行的网络推广软件,并分析它们如何帮助企业实现目标。 Google...

    0AI文章2025-05-25
  • 游戏让小孩子们边学边玩

    在这个充满数字和科技的时代,游戏不仅仅是一种娱乐方式,它还成为了教育的一部分,在孩子们的成长过程中,游戏不仅能够激发他们的创造力和想象力,还能让他们在轻松愉快的氛围中学习新知识、技能和概念。 寓教于乐 游戏的设计者深知儿童的心理特点和发展阶段,将教学元素融入游戏中,...

    0AI文章2025-05-25